This comprehensive guide, backed by science and filled with practical advice, presents over 75 meditation techniques that cater to different preferences and lifestyles. Whether you prefer a traditional seated meditation on a mat or incorporating mindfulness into activities like walking, running, or swimming, this book provides a diverse array of options to suit your needs.
What sets "Meditation for the Real World" apart is its emphasis on real-world applicability. The book addresses specific moments of need, offering guidance on finding calm before a stressful situation such as a flight or enhancing focus before a significant presentation. Each technique is supported by scientific evidence, ensuring you understand the impact of meditation on your body and mind.

Adding credibility to this guide is a foreword by Dr. Sara Lazar, a renowned meditation and yoga researcher at Harvard Medical School and Massachusetts General Hospital. Dr. Lazar's expertise lends a scientific perspective, reinforcing the efficacy of meditation and its positive effects on mental and physical health.

About the Author:
Ann Swanson is a mind-body science educator. She holds a Master of Science in yoga therapy from Maryland University of Integrative Health, where she went on to become an adjunct faculty member. With years of experience tutoring and teaching anatomy and physiology in colleges, massage therapy schools, and yoga teacher training programs, she has refined the ability to make complex scientific concepts simple to understand. Ann uniquely applies cutting-edge research practically to yoga while maintaining the heart of the tradition. She believes that there is no one "right" alignment or way to do a yoga pose or practice; if you can breathe, you can do yoga. In her private practice, she makes yoga therapy, qigong, and mindfulness meditation accessible with personalized modifications.
